總結:This article points out the historical transformations in the urban fabric of the Noroeste vector of São Paulo capital, structured by Anhanguera-Bandeirantes highway system, main axis of connection between the two largest and richest metropolitan regions of the state –São Paulo and Campinas–, and on which is structured and consolidated the formation of a new Metropolitan Territory Dimension, sprawl and fragmented.
